Packing, protection and specialist handling
Packing is a key difference between a DIY move and professional furniture removals in Chalfont St Peter. Movers supply graded packing materials designed for furniture: mattress covers, wardrobe boxes, bubble wrap, corner protectors and padded blankets. These materials reduce the risk of scuffs, knocks and moisture damage during transit. Professional packers can often work faster and more securely than untrained helpers.
Specialist handling is used for items with awkward shapes or significant weight. When your move includes a piano, large antique or complex modular furniture, trained removal operatives will use hoists, ramps and harnesses to manage the load safely. They also coordinate with you to identify the best path out of the house, considering staircases, narrow doors and garden access.
Tip: If your property has delicate floors, ask for stair and floor protection. Many Chalfont St Peter removals teams include these protections as part of their standard service to prevent damage to carpets, tiles and wood floors during loading and unloading.
Pricing, insurance and booking a move
Transparent pricing is essential. Most furniture removals Chalfont St Peter companies provide either hourly rates for local removals or fixed quotes for complete house moves. When obtaining quotes, ensure the survey considers the number of items, accessibility, parking restrictions, and if any items need special handling. This helps avoid last-minute price changes on moving day.
Insurance is another important consideration. While reputable moving companies offer liability cover, review the policy details: does it cover accidental damage, is it declared-value cover, and are there exclusions? You can often top up the cover if you have particularly valuable pieces. Ask for documentation so you understand what is protected during transit and storage.
Booking in advance secures your preferred date, especially during busy months. Many residents of Chalfont St Peter move during school holidays and weekends; booking early gives you more options for times and possibly better pricing. If you have a flexible schedule, mid-week moves can sometimes be more economical and less congested.

Moving tips and best practices for a smooth relocation
Start early. A successful move begins with early organisation. Make an inventory of furniture, label rooms clearly and book removals before peak dates. For furniture removals in Chalfont St Peter, early planning gives the removal company time to allocate the correct team, vehicle size and equipment.
Measure twice, move once. Confirm doorways, staircases and lift dimensions at both properties. If any item is a tight fit, discuss dismantling options with your removals team. Many movers will dismantle and reassemble wardrobes, beds and shelving as part of the service.
Keep essentials accessible. On moving day, pack a small bag with necessities: documents, medicines and chargers. Label boxes for immediate unpacking. When coordinating with removals staff, point out priority items so they are unloaded first at your new address.

Common move-day challenges and how professionals handle them
Unexpected challenges on moving day can include narrow streets, last-minute access changes, or heavy items that need specialist equipment. Professional Chalfont St Peter furniture removals teams are trained to adapt quickly: they bring spare materials, protective gear and tools for dismantling. If a problem arises, experienced crews communicate options clearly so you can decide on the best course of action.
Weather can also impact moves. Rain, snow or strong winds make protective packing more important. A reputable removals company schedules contingency plans and protective covers to keep furniture dry and secure during loading and unloading. They will also advise on how to position items in storage to prevent moisture damage.
Security and tracking are additional concerns. Ask about vehicle locking systems and whether the company offers GPS tracking on its fleet. This information gives reassurance about the safety and live status of your belongings while en route to the new property.

Final checklist before moving day
Use a concise checklist to make sure everything runs smoothly on the day. Confirm parking permits, finalise timings, pack fragile items carefully and keep important documents with you. Let your removal team know about any last-minute access changes to avoid delays. Clear communication ensures the removal team can execute the plan efficiently and safely.
On arrival, do a quick walkthrough with the removal team to highlight any fragile or priority items. Ensure that floor protection and door coverings are used where necessary. After unloading, check the main furniture pieces for any transit damage and sign any delivery paperwork provided by the movers only after you’re satisfied.
Enjoy settling in. Take time to prioritise where major furniture should go, then unpack essentials first. A systematic approach to settling in reduces stress and helps you feel at home more quickly after your Chalfont St Peter furniture removals.
